What are the responsibilities and job description for the Direct Support Professional W/ Med Support position at The Arc Mid-Hudson?
The Direct Support Professional W/ Med Support is responsible for the health, safety and welfare of participants residing in The Arc Mid-Hudson residences. Their primary focus is to ensure that the medical needs of assigned residents are met, under direction of the Residential Coordinator (RC) and house nurse (RN). He/she is responsible for communicating all medical needs and information in a timely manner to the RC and RN.

A high school diploma or GED is required. Previous experience in the DD field preferred. Must have good verbal and written communication skills. An acceptable NYS driver's license is a must. Medication Administration certification must be obtained within first 90 days and be continually maintained. Knowledge of medical terminology medical background a plus.
- Base range is $ 22.24 to $ 24.47 based on relevant experience and education.
